Default Re: Rooting Musa "Ae Ae" in pots and ground.

As far as the ones planted outside, there is little worry if you have good drainage where you plant them. Just don't over water them. In regards to the main "trunk" (pseudo stem), you can just chop that one to the base because that will no longer live much less grow. However, you can plant the corm, or pseudo bulb, and any "eyes" that are remaining on the corm will potentially grow into pups, under favorable conditions.

Also, Ae'-Ae does not like direct sunlight. So you should plant them where they can avail of some shade particularly during the intense solar period.
